  1. 10.5: Apocalypse is a 2006 television miniseries written and directed by John Lafia. A sequel to 2004's 10.5 , the show follows a series of catastrophic seismic disasters including earthquakes , volcanic eruptions , tsunamis , and sinkholes , all triggered by an apocalyptic earthquake.

  8. 10.5 is a miniseries that depicts a series of catastrophic earthquakes along the US west coast, culminating in one measuring 10.5 on the Richter scale. The film was widely criticized by reviewers and geologists for its inaccurate and implausible plot, but received respectable ratings.
